Best friends, dedicated aunts, moms and disgruntled little brothers accompanied local high school ladies at Jazzy Boutique’s third annual Glitter and Gold Gala Thursday night.

Girls from all over the region stood in line in the cold as early as 5:30 p.m. to land one of the first spots in the door for the free prom dress event that draws annual crowds of close to 200. 

The excitement in the room was evident as girls rifled through the racks of sparkling gowns in hopes of finding the perfect dress for that special night in April or May. 

Jazzy Boutique owner Diann Donaldson is proud of how far the event has come and announced at the beginning of the night that she has no plans of slowing down next year. 

“This is something that’s very important to us now for the third year in a row, and we’re going to keep it going for as long as we possibly can in this space,” Donaldson said of the Broad Avenue shop.
